I'm getting the cab and bed off the frame to clean everything. I've got 5 of 8 bolts out of the bed...probably just by luck. My question is the bolts have a square head...instead of a phillips/flathead/ hex bolt ect... Is there a tool specific for this or do I just need to cut them off somehow? I can't unbolt them without them spinning. An open end wrench doesn't fit. Not many things around the house strong enough to work.
 
I`d just cut them off with a cut-off wheel or a hacksaw if you can get one in there , probably best to replace those old bolts anyway , wear safety glasses !!!
 
yeah, your're going to need new bolts anyways. that's kinda cool though, i didn't know they used to have square head bolts
 
I had some carrage bolts that were spinning one time and I couldnt cut them with out tearing up the bed, so I welded a regular nut to the top of them and used a wrench to hold them.
 
I've used boneheads trick a million times to get me out of trouble. All you do is set a steel nut on top of the part you want to hold, position the electrode deep down into the threaded hole, and weld the hole up. The heat also acts to free things like broken off studs.

I'm terrible with an EZ out, so this works so much better for me.
